Arabian Gulf Weather Stable weather Tuesday and a wave of dust on Kuwait Wednesday

<p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> <strong>Weather of Arabia- An</strong> elevated atmosphere prevails throughout the Arabian Gulf region on Tuesday, where clear, sunny and stable weather prevails with activity in the northwestern wind speed over the waters of the Arabian Gulf, which operate at high waves. </p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> However, as of Wednesday, a shallow air depression will be stationed over northeastern Saudi Arabia, which will work on the speed of the southern winds over Kuwait, and that will excite dust and dust, and cause dust waves and low horizontal visibility. </p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> While the weather continues to be clear and sunny in the rest of the Arab Gulf states, and light fog forms in the interior of the Emirates at dawn on Wednesday. </p>
